I follow Enable PyTorch with DirectML on Windows and can use AMD GPU to run simple calculations:

import torch
import torch_directml

dml = torch_directml.device()

#Test a simple operation
x = torch.tensor([1.0, 2.0, 3.0], dtype=torch.float32, device=dml)
y = torch.tensor([1.0, 2.0, 3.0], dtype=torch.float32, device=dml)
print(x + y)

tensor([2., 4., 6.], device='privateuseone:0')

But it gets stuck when using Breeze-7B LLM. Did I go wrong somewhere?

from transformers import AutoModelForCausalLM, AutoTokenizer
import torch
import torch_directml

dml = torch_directml.device()

model = AutoModelForCausalLM.from_pretrained(
     "MediaTek-Research/Breeze-7B-Instruct-v1_0",
     torch_dtype=torch.float32,
)
model.to(dml)

tokenizer = AutoTokenizer.from_pretrained('MediaTek-Research/Breeze-7B-Instruct-v1_0')
tokenizer.padding_side = "right"
tokenizer.pad_token = tokenizer.eos_token

def get_completion_breeze(prompt):
     chat = [{"role": "user", "content": prompt}]
     input_text = tokenizer.apply_chat_template(chat, tokenize=False)
     input_tensors = tokenizer(input_text, return_tensors="pt").to(dml) # Move tensors to DirectML device
     input_tensors['attention_mask'] = torch.ones(input_tensors['input_ids'].shape, dtype=torch.long, device=dml) # Ensure attention_mask is also on the DirectML device
    
     outputs = model.generate(
         input_tensors["input_ids"],
         attention_mask=input_tensors['attention_mask'],
         max_new_tokens=200,
         top_p=0.01,
         top_k=85,
         repetition_penalty=1.1,
         temperature=0.01
     )
    
     result = tokenizer.decode(outputs[0], skip_special_tokens=True)
     return result

print(get_completion_breeze("hi"))
